Danger Education Requirements
Sweden mandates completion of 2 danger education courses as part of the licensing procedure. The first addresses alcohol and drug awareness (droger och alkohol), focusing on the effects of substances on driving ability and promoting accountable attitudes towards roadway safety. The 2nd covers risk factors connected to speed and fatigue (hastighet och trötthet), mentor prospects to acknowledge hazardous scenarios and make prudent decisions behind the wheel.
These courses normally involve class guideline, seminar, and sometimes practical demonstrations. Each course lasts around three to 4 hours and lead to documentation that must be provided when taking the practical driving test. The courses can not be taken online and require physical attendance at licensed facilities.
Processing Time and Validity
Once all requirements are satisfied and the useful driving test is passed, prospects receive their driver's license within roughly one to two weeks. The physical license card is sent by mail to the registered address after Transportstyrelsen processes the application. The Swedish motorist's license stands for ten years before renewal is required, though chauffeurs should remain knowledgeable about any medical conditions that might impact their continuing eligibility.
New residents in Sweden who currently hold a valid driver's license from another European Union or European Economic Area country may exchange it for a Swedish license without duplicating the complete screening procedure. Licenses from specific non-EU nations may require extra verification or screening depending upon bilateral arrangements. Those planning to depend on a foreign license needs to inspect specific requirements with Transportstyrelsen, as driving on a foreign license in Sweden is usually only allowed for the first year of home.
